Output eda6bc6554b11032a18d050551824d6d68f7f1dbf89a2306d5437ff3855314b8:0

value
38584
script pubkey
OP_0 OP_PUSHBYTES_20 7cdbd4b1618437bba1d2f752f465ed068bcdb544
address
bc1q0ndafvtpssmmhgwj7af0ge0dq69umd2y59xhx9
transaction
eda6bc6554b11032a18d050551824d6d68f7f1dbf89a2306d5437ff3855314b8
confirmations
65004
spent
true